Abstract

ObjectiveThis study seeks to identify the political speech of President Obama to better understand the leadership techniques utilized.MethodsPolitical speech is coded using textual analysis and leadership frames are grouped into transactional and transforming categories.ResultsThe findings of this study suggest that President Obama does seek to use transformational leadership but that this transformational leadership is more often found in rational persuasion than inspirational appeals.ConclusionThe informal powers of the presidency do include the power to inspire but for President Obama this power secondary to appeals to reason.
